Linux Troubleshooting Fundamentals

About this course

Updated in May 2025. This course now features Coursera Coach! A smarter way to learn with interactive, real-time conversations that help you test your knowledge, challenge assumptions, and deepen your understanding as you progress through the course. Master the core principles of Linux troubleshooting and gain the confidence to tackle real-world technical issues. You’ll learn how to apply structured problem-solving techniques, leverage system logs, and use tools like VirtualBox to simulate environments for hands-on practice. The course begins with foundational best practices, including how to follow standard procedures, use documentation, and communicate effectively with users and vendors. From there, you’ll move into designing a lab environment and installing multiple Linux distributions to practice resolving common system errors and network issues. Later modules dive into conceptual troubleshooting scenarios—from server inaccessibility to VM performance issues—arming you with analytical approaches to diagnose and resolve system-level problems. You’ll also gain experience troubleshooting failed installations and misconfigured environments in cloud and local setups. This course is ideal for aspiring system administrators, IT support professionals, and anyone responsible for managing Linux systems. Basic familiarity with Linux and virtualization tools is recommended. The content is geared toward learners at the Intermediate level.
